Job Title: Assistant Property Manager

Reports to: Property Manager


Job Overview:

The Assistant Property Mangerassists with preserving and increasing the value of a real estate investment. S/he assists with managing the day-to-day operations for multiple residential buildings/portfolios and takes action to best meet the owner’s goals and objectives. Specifically, s/he assists the Property Manager with tenant relations, collecting rent, monitoring agreements, and ensuring the property is in good working order.


Primary Responsibilities:

Tenant Relations

· Coordinates tenant move-ins, move-outs, and at times, renewals of residents.

· Enforce terms of rental agreements, resolve tenant complaints, and if needed, oversee eviction proceedings.

· Communicate and build strong relationships with tenants (re: repairs, status of capital improvements, tenant concerns).

· Provides timely, attentive, upbeat service to residents, making sure their needs are met or explained in a manner that reflects positively on the company or business.


Facilities Management

· Regularly inspect property to ensure it is in good working order; common areas are clean and well maintained, and the building meets requirements.

· Assist manager with collection of vendor updates and new bids from contractors.

· Assists the maintenance coordinator to schedule repairs and resolve emergency maintenance issues in a timely manner.

· Coordinate with contractors to assess problems and make needed repairs for larger construction projects or building issues.

· Issues and replaces/makes keys with a key cutting machine.

· Ensures compliance and organization of owner(s) and management agreement with utility companies.

· Assists in coordination of various maintenance special or yearly upkeep projects assigned by property manager.
